Each one of us has a physical profile (as defined by our height, complexion, collar number, waist size, etc.) and has a mental or ego profile. A few of the examples of ego profile are my bank balance, my car, my job title, my locality of residence, the build of my house, my contacts, my power, my clothes, etc.
Similarly each one of us also has a soul profile. We should give sometime to ourselves in knowing our soul profile and revisit it at-least once in a week.
According to Deepak Chopra to know the soul profile one should ask seven questions to his or her consciousness sitting in a meditative pose or in state of relaxation. The answer to each question should be in either three words or three phrases.
1. What is my purpose of life?
2. What is my contribution going to be for my friends and family?
3. Three instances in my life when I had my peak experiences?
4. Name of three people who inspire me the most?
5. Three qualities which I admire in others the most?
6. Three of my unique talents?
7. Three qualities I best express in my relationship.
These twenty one answers will characterize the soul profile or will be your passport for every action you perform in your life. In day to day's life one should act from the soul profile and not from ego profile. Soul profile cannot be manipulated while the ego profile can be.

{{/usCountry}}There are only three ways of improving one's soul profile and these are: The choices one makes should be soul profile oriented and not ego profile oriented. When ever there is an opportunity for an action, ask the head for choices, now ask the heart to choose one and finally order the hand to take action. A soul based action is the one which is based on the truth, is necessary and which makes the person and the people around him or her both happy.
Total clarity of vision of "What do I want" and also "What I don't want".
Learn to enter into discontinuity using "beej mantra" or doing primordial sound meditation 20 minutes in the morning and 20 minutes in the evening.
These can also be equated to the eight limbs of yoga sutras of patanjali. Where the "choices I make" indicates Yama and Niyama, "what do I want" indicates Dharna and the "enter into discontinuity" indicate Dhayana and Samadhi.
